Description

Jess is joined by performer, activist and runner-up of Season 9 of RuPaul’s Drag Race, Miss Peppermint! Peppermint shares her story as a theatre kid in Delaware who moved to NYC in 1998, where she worked in the clubs as a drag performer for 10+ years. We chat about the NYC nightlife scene through the ‘90s and how it changed once Drag Race hit the air. We also discuss the impact of RuPaul’s recent statement that they would not cast an openly transgender contestant on the show, Peppermint’s debut as the first trans actress on Broadway and more.  Follow: @jessxnyc, @hottakesdeepdives & @peppermint247
